Human Rights Commission Meeting
City Hall 5200 85th Ave. N., Brooklyn Park, MinnesotaThe Human Rights Commission meets on the 3rd Thursday of every month at City Hall (room A203). The Human Rights Commission seeks to ensure equal opportunity in employment, housing, public accommodations, public services and education. Economic Development Authority Meeting
City Hall 5200 85th Ave. N., Brooklyn Park, MinnesotaThe Economic Development Authority meets the third Monday of every month. Economic Development Authority’s task is to create and keep jobs, grow the City’s tax base and lead development activities within the City. Charter Commission Meeting
City Hall 5200 85th Ave. N., Brooklyn Park, MinnesotaThe Charter Commission meets every 2nd Wednesday of the month at City Hall (room A203). Brooklyn Park is governed by the City Charter, which is the “constitution” of the city.
